Philippines – Food and beverage company PepsiCo has promoted Ray Philip Pine, chief marketing officer for Philippine beverages, to global marketing director of its hydration portfolio.
Pine led the company’s marketing team in the Philippines for over two years prior to the appointment. In his role, he led the growth strategy of PepsiCo’s brands, including Mountain Dew, Pepsi, Gatorade, and Sting.
Before joining PepsiCo, Pine worked with consumer goods corporation Procter & Gamble for six years, serving as its regional brand director in Asia-Pacific for its fabric care brands for three years. Prior to that, he served as the company’s country category leader and senior brand manager.
Pine also held the consumer marketing manager role for Nestlé Philippines’ affordable dairy Bear Brand.
